If the baby has a visa exempt passport to Canada, you could simply take the baby with you and worry about the paperwork later. However, seeing as you are in Iran, I assume that is not the case in which case you need to do the following.
1. Get proof of your mothers illness (letter from doctor) and get proof of travel (tickets that you can change in case immigration isn't fast enough and you have to postpone).
2. Apply for a citizenship certificate for the baby through the visa office in Ankara, form here: http://www.cic.gc.ca/english/citizenship/proof.asp and Ankara here: http://vfsglobal.ca/canada/Turkey/index.html At the same time, send an application or a temporary passport for your baby based on your urgent need to travel. Send the proof of your mothers illness and your proof of travel.